How is Lung Cancer Treated?
Surgery remains the treatment of choice. Prompt evaluation and diagnosis is encouraged for individuals with abnormal symptoms. Other types of treatment include chemotherapy and radiation therapy. Nowadays, tumors can be precisely targeted with radiation.
How Does Lung Cancer Spread to Other Parts of the Body?
Cancer cells divide without control or order. They can invade and destroy the tissue around them, break away from a malignant tumor and enter the bloodstream or lymphatic system. This is how cancer spreads from the original tumor other parts of the body.
How Fast Does Cancer Spread?
The rate of lung cancer spread varies greatly with each individual and with cell type. However, tumor growth is typically seen over months rather than days or years.
